Abstract
Porth was performance commission from Pontio to produce a vertical dance performance on the exterior wall of the Pontio building with 3-D projection. It was a collaboration with Guildhall School in London for the projection and with Rob Spaull (composer) and Ceri Rimmer (costume designer). The work was performed 3 times in the first Gwyl Syrcas at Pontio in Bangor. It was seen by approximately 600 people. It was performed again, without projection at Venue Cymru for Take Part in January 2016, where it was seen by approximately 3000 people.
